Output 5d5377726ad95bddbe93cff16c1584a40ac625eb8a939fc9dc21da99a9b6ab49:0

value
43000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 57efbd705fe8a46463c45cca13463627df6ac1f4 OP_EQUALVERIFY OP_CHECKSIG
address
191xz7jrxwHPhkBSziDL96frjxJGkjyqJq
transaction
5d5377726ad95bddbe93cff16c1584a40ac625eb8a939fc9dc21da99a9b6ab49
spent
true